Hi team,

Before I hand off the 3.2 release, please note the humidity sensor drift reported on Verdana controllers in the Elmbrook trial site. Drift exceeds 4% after roughly ten days of continuous operation; firmware 3.2.1 adds an automatic recalibration cycle every 72 hours. Support should advise growers to install 3.2.1 and trigger a manual recalibration once. The hotfix bundle must be verified before distribution, so I'm including the signing key used for the 3.2.1 packages below.

release key, fahof-yagap: bky3_m5d

Quick note for night shift: the Brightmere lab on level 4 is now shared with the Quillon sensor team, so don't be surprised to see their folks in there after hours. All visitors still need an escort and a signature in the lab book — no exceptions, even if they say they're "just grabbing a cable." Their badges won't open our side door, so let them in using the code below.

staff pass of tajog-bahap = bdg-GTUUI-82661

Squatterhawk flagged a newly published package whose name closely matches a verified plugin in the Fernwheel registry. The flagged package was quarantined automatically; installs are blocked pending review. If you own the legitimate plugin, no action is needed unless you receive a follow-up dispute notice. If you published the flagged package in good faith, file a naming exception within 14 days or it will be delisted permanently. Review criteria, edit-distance thresholds, and the appeals process are described on the internal page.

operations page: https://confluence.zemvarlabs.internal/projects/display/browse/display/8963

Ticket #4471 — Lost badge, reported 23:40.

Staff member on Level 2 of Merrow House has misplaced their badge. Night shift: disable the lost badge in the access console, log the incident in the shift book, and issue a 24-hour temporary pass from the drawer. Escort the staff member to their floor once. The override code for the temporary pass printer is below.

door code, tajof-kageg: bdg-QVDCE-3

Action item (PM-2214): The Veritask proctoring queue stalled when retry storms exceeded the dead-letter threshold. Add a circuit breaker on requeue attempts and alert at 80% of queue depth. Owner: queue platform pod. Verify the fix against the load replay suite before closing. Full remediation checklist lives on the internal page below.

wiki page, bawig-yawep: https://jenkins.nelvrotech.local/ticket/build/projects/view/view/pages/view/a285c2b5588ad4f337d9b5f2